Jim, I have skied the Tigershark 12. I found it to be like every Volkl non powder ski, way too stiff with a flex pattern that does not work well with the way I want to ski. I absolutely hated this ski, as I did the AC40 and the old 6 stars. Maybe if I weighed another 50 lbs I would like these skis, but not at my weight. If you really want to ride and drive the tips you better be heavy or unbelievably strong otherwise the ski sits you comfortably aft and you are resigned to riding the sidecut. Even if one can stay forward it is questionable if anyone can actually bend skis this stiff to tighten the turn radius. I know that people love these skis, but I absolutely hate them and all the top end Nordica carving and all mountain skis feel similar to me.
